R v Everet Winston Higgins

R v Everet Winston Higgins

The sentence imposed was not manifestly excessive given the seriousness, duration, and nature of the offending, the age of the victims, and the aggravating factors. The sentencing judge properly applied the Sentencing Guidelines, considered totality, and was entitled to rely on the victim's statement and the psychological report. The only correction is that the applicant will serve half, not two-thirds, of the determinate term for the offences against C1.
